Backup lights 240D
I bought a 1982 240D a month ago and don't know why the backup lights don't work. It has new bulbs and I've checked the backup switch at the gearshift and there is continunity. Where else could I look?

Just looked in the MB electrical manual. Circuits don't get any simpler. Power starts at fuse F14 to pin #1 at connector C146 to back up light switch and back to pin #2 of C146 then to pin #6 at connector C104 in the trunk and then to pin #4 at both tail light assemblys. Take the fuse out and look at it even if it looks good. F14 also supplies the horn.

Eyeball that back-up switch again. I have seen where the switch slips out of the sleeve it is held in with, resulting in the gear shift lever, falling just shy of actually actuating the switch.
